La Segunda Central Bakery
2512 N 15th St, Tampa, FL
Crema's Take
“Nestled in Tampa's historic Ybor district, this 110-year-old Cuban bakery is beloved for its impossibly fresh Cuban bread baked daily and generously stuffed Cuban sandwiches that locals swear by. The bustling cases overflow with traditional pastries and light bites, creating an authentic Tampa experience that feels like stepping into the city's cultural heart. It's the kind of place where every regular's enthusiasm is justified, and a quick coffee stop becomes a mandatory pilgrimage for anyone visiting.”

Any place that thrives for 110 years is on to something right. But what is that "right" thing? To me, for this group of bakeries, it's the most incredible bread I've ever had on a Cuban sandwich. The pork tends to be pulled rather than sliced, the secret sauce which appears to be a mixture including mustard and mayo is excellent, the perfect thin slice of Genoa salami as is customary in the Tampa cubans, etc., but it's the bread. While I didn't have any of the pastries it certainly looks like they know what they're doing in that arena too. There are lots of great Cuban sandwiches and this is certainly among the top. Wishing them another hundred years.
